text: Murong Xiang, Xianbei name Pulin (普隣), was a duke of China's Xianbei-led Later Yan dynasty during the Sixteen Kingdoms period. In 397, following the withdrawal of Murong Bao from the capital of Zhongshan, the people of Zhongshan elected Murong Xiang as their leader to defend themselves during the Northern Wei siege.
